Cedar Rapids district delays Pathways rollout, details phased launch and facility upgrades

The Cedar Rapids Community School District announced a one-year delay to its college and career Pathways program with a phased launch from 2025–26 through 2027–28 and construction upgrades at Jefferson and Washington funded by SAVE and PEPL funds.

The Cedar Rapids Community School District announced a revised, phased timeline for its college and career Pathways program that delays full rollout by one year and pairs the academic plan with targeted facility upgrades.
